Scylla The Odyssey Movie
Dec. 23, 2024
Odysseus meets Scylla and Charybdis - YouTube The Odyssey: Scylla - YouTube Scylla in The Odyssey 1997 - YouTube Scylla - Monstropedia | Scylla The Odyssey Movie
Dec. 23, 2024
Odysseus meets Scylla and Charybdis - YouTube The Odyssey: Scylla - YouTube Scylla in The Odyssey 1997 - YouTube Scylla - Monstropedia | Scylla The Odyssey Movie